Model Optimizations

This model was obtained by quantizing the weights of MiniMax-M2.5 to INT8 data type. This optimization reduces the number of bits used to represent weights and activations from 16 to 8, reducing GPU memory requirements (by approximately 50%) and increasing matrix-multiply compute throughput (by approximately 2x). Weight quantization also reduces disk size requirements by approximately 50%.

Only weights and activations of the linear operators within transformers blocks are quantized. Weights are quantized with a symmetric static per-channel scheme, whereas activations are quantized with a symmetric dynamic per-token scheme. A combination of the SmoothQuant and GPTQ algorithms is applied for quantization, as implemented in the llm-compressor library.

Creation

Creation details This model was created with [llm-compressor](https://github.com/vllm-project/llm-compressor) by running the code snippet below.
from datasets import load_dataset
from transformers import AutoModelForCausalLM, AutoTokenizer, AutoProcessor
from llmcompressor import oneshot
from llmcompressor.modifiers.quantization import GPTQModifier

MODEL_ID = "RedHatAI/MiniMax-M2.5-BF16"

model = AutoModelForCausalLM.from_pretrained(MODEL_ID, torch_dtype="auto", trust_remote_code=True)
tokenizer =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ained(MODEL_ID, trust_remote_code=True)
processor = AutoProcessor.from_pretrained(MODEL_ID)

NUM_CALIBRATION_SAMPLES=512
MAX_SEQUENCE_LENGTH=2048

# Load dataset.
ds = load_dataset("HuggingFaceH4/ultrachat_200k", split=f"train_sft[:{NUM_CALIBRATION_SAMPLES}]")
ds = ds.shuffle(seed=42)

# Preprocess the data into the format the model is trained with.
def preprocess(example):
    return {"text": tokenizer.apply_chat_template(example["messages"], tokenize=False)}

ds = ds.map(preprocess)

# Tokenize the data (be careful with bos tokens - we need add_special_tokens=False since the chat_template already added it).
def tokenize(sample):
    return tokenizer(sample["text"], padding=False, max_length=MAX_SEQUENCE_LENGTH, truncation=True, add_special_tokens=False)
ds = ds.map(tokenize, remove_columns=ds.column_names)

# Configure the quantization algorithm to run.
recipe = GPTQModifier( scheme="W8A8", weight_observer="mse", targets= [r"re:.*block_sparse_moe\.experts\.\d+\.w[1-3]$", r"re:.*mlp\.experts\.\d+\.(gate|up|gate_up|down)_proj$" ], ignore=["re:.*self_attn.*", "lm_head"])


# Apply quantization.
oneshot(
    model=model, dataset=ds,
    recipe=recipe,
    max_seq_length=MAX_SEQUENCE_LENGTH,
    num_calibration_samples=NUM_CALIBRATION_SAMPLES,
    processor=processor
)

# Save to disk compressed.
SAVE_DIR = MODEL_ID.rstrip("/").split("/")[-1] + ".w8a8"
model.save_pretrained(SAVE_DIR, save_compressed=True)
tokenizer.save_pretrained(SAVE_DIR)

Accuracy

Benchmark RedHatAI/MiniMax-M2.5-BF16 RedHatAI/MiniMax-M2.5.w8a8 Recovery (%)
GSM8k Platinum (0-shot) 95.15 95.18 100.03
IfEval (0-shot) 92.05 90.33 98.13
AIME 2025 87.50 88.33 100.95
GPQA diamond 83.67 84.51 101.01
Math 500 87.33 87.13 99.77
MMLU Pro Chat 80.83 81.25 100.51
